ntfs: compute bi_sector in 512-byte units
bi_sector counts in 512 byte sectors and not in multiples of the volume's sector size. Under "normal" circumstances (with 512 byte sectors in NTFS) the current code works as is; however, when we have a 4k sector size on the volume the current usage of NTFS_B_TO_SECTOR() and ntfs_bytes_to_sector() end up converting to the number of 4k sectors after mount. Reads work today on 4k volumes as bdev-io.c as performing the shift correctly inline. With writes, we end up with significant silent disk corruption on these volumes. This fixes changes to use the new ntfs_bytes_to_bio_sector() function everywhere we're performing this calculation (including the existing read path). For the change in inode.c it removes a dead code block rather than updating.
